Transaction 5151bc0a71e91c799e42d889d2a1cccccefa95cd3f55affc60311c50ec2cde64

2 Input
2 Outputs
  • 5151bc0a71e91c799e42d889d2a1cccccefa95cd3f55affc60311c50ec2cde64:0
  • value  6110418
    address  38bS486MGpdy2TH7pWZVPZJUNJW4uF9LHN
  • 5151bc0a71e91c799e42d889d2a1cccccefa95cd3f55affc60311c50ec2cde64:1
  • value  10070000
    address  3Ca15YcqMxn8nsGbHgngsVufmbTQcXoE8U